Why my car has lost power after engine repair??! :(
Hi,everyone!
There is a problem that bothers me for about two months now..
I my EG Civic with d16z6 ran faster than after engine repair and few mods..
I had to change oil rings for my d16z6 because of oil loss. So I decided to change piston rings and engine bearings. Mechanic had no problems by putting it together & even could turn crankshaft by hand when the engine was already screwed together. I also bought and installed OBX 4-2-1 header, full 57mm exhaust, lighten stock flywheel, d16y8 intake manifold, new spark plugs and wires and air filter.
So my Civic is slower now and gas mileage has increased!!!??
* ignition is adjusted already!
I want to do ECU programming,but I think I have to solve this problem before it..
So what could be possible problems???
I will appriciate any information and suggestions,thanks!
